Address

ecash:qr9lrnjm930e7j3m4yz2hvrk7dy4gzcw0c4wupfm06Copy

Total Received

2614.06 XEC

Total Sent

0 XEC

№ Transactions

15

Final Balance

2614.06 XEC

Transactions
Filter